Coaches' Checklist: What OL Prospects Need to Bring to Junior Day Visits
As a top OL prospect at an 8A program like Mount Carmel Caravan, impressing college coaches on junior day visits is crucial. Coaches look for players who demonstrate a strong work ethic, technique, and film-worthy highlights. To stand out, OL prospects should focus on showcasing their ability to execute assignments and block with precision. For example, a coach may ask a prospect to block a defender on a specific play, and then ask them to explain their thought process and decision-making. Coaches also look for players who can adapt to different schemes and positions. To prepare, OL prospects should study film of top programs, practice blocking drills with different techniques, and develop a clear understanding of their strengths and weaknesses.
